(Images courtesy of E de Oliveira) WebJul 1, 2024 · The corpus callosum envelops the entire lateral ventricle within its callosal radiations. The rostrum of the corpus callosum forms the floor of the frontal horn and the genu forms its anteromedial boundary. 9 The fibers of the forceps minor curve forward and form the medial wall of the frontal horn. The forceps major forms the medial wall of ...
